/AWS1/IF_EC2=>ASSOCCLIENTVPNTARGETNETWORK()¶
About AssociateClientVpnTargetNetwork¶
Associates a target network with a Client VPN endpoint. A target network is a subnet in a VPC. You can associate multiple subnets from the same VPC with a Client VPN endpoint. You can associate only one subnet in each Availability Zone. We recommend that you associate at least two subnets to provide Availability Zone redundancy.
If you specified a VPC when you created the Client VPN endpoint or if you have previous subnet associations, the specified subnet must be in the same VPC. To specify a subnet that's in a different VPC, you must first modify the Client VPN endpoint (ModifyClientVpnEndpoint) and change the VPC that's associated with it.

IMPORTING¶
Required arguments:¶
iv_clientvpnendpointid TYPE /AWS1/EC2CLIENTVPNENDPOINTID /AWS1/EC2CLIENTVPNENDPOINTID¶
The ID of the Client VPN endpoint.
Optional arguments:¶
iv_subnetid TYPE /AWS1/EC2SUBNETID /AWS1/EC2SUBNETID¶
The ID of the subnet to associate with the Client VPN endpoint. Required for VPC-based endpoints. For Transit Gateway-based endpoints, use
AvailabilityZoneorAvailabilityZoneIdinstead.
iv_clienttoken TYPE /AWS1/EC2STRING /AWS1/EC2STRING¶
Unique, case-sensitive identifier that you provide to ensure the idempotency of the request. For more information, see Ensuring idempotency.
iv_dryrun TYPE /AWS1/EC2BOOLEAN /AWS1/EC2BOOLEAN¶
Checks whether you have the required permissions for the action, without actually making the request, and provides an error response. If you have the required permissions, the error response is
DryRunOperation. Otherwise, it isUnauthorizedOperation.
iv_availabilityzone TYPE /AWS1/EC2AVAILABILITYZONENAME /AWS1/EC2AVAILABILITYZONENAME¶
The Availability Zone name for the Transit Gateway association. Required if when associating an Availability Zone with a Client VPN endpoint that uses a Transit Gateway. You cannot specify both
SubnetIdandAvailabilityZone.
iv_availabilityzoneid TYPE /AWS1/EC2AVAILABILITYZONEID /AWS1/EC2AVAILABILITYZONEID¶
The Availability Zone ID for the Transit Gateway association. Required if when associating an Availability Zone with a Client VPN endpoint that uses a Transit Gateway. You cannot specify both
AvailabilityZoneandAvailabilityZoneId.
